ABSTRACT:
An associative memory having a large storage capacity which also has the capability of being used as a conventional memory, i.e. accessed by physical location. A memory array (11) is accessed in conventional fashion by an address decoder (15). A mask/data drive circuit (13) controls the loading/reading of the memory array (11) when the device is in a conventional mode, and operates on the same pins to provide mask and search data when the drive is in the associative mode. In the associative mode, a plurality of match detect (17) circuits, one for each word location in memory (11), receive the output signals from the memory array (11). The match detect circuits (17) prioritize the output match signals from memory (11) and provide an output indicating the first or lowest word in memory (11) having a match. An address encoder (19) is responsive to the prioritized match output (if any) from the match detect circuits (17) to determine the physical location in memory (11) containing the matched word.
